Transaction 0528cf1ce526959acccb065f035316cdb1b279457ba75129ecd21228fc5dbe19

1 Input
2 Outputs
  • 0528cf1ce526959acccb065f035316cdb1b279457ba75129ecd21228fc5dbe19:0
  • value  249472
    address  33iMhMKwTc1WQpjLsU6MpZGqcx2uSTtnvA
  • 0528cf1ce526959acccb065f035316cdb1b279457ba75129ecd21228fc5dbe19:1
  • value  168295634
    address  3JXRVxhrk2o9f4w3cQchBLwUeegJBj6BEp